You heard it right. A contest. For sci-fi / fantasy. This contest can involve anything from either genre, but there's only one medium: prose. Why, you ask? Because writing is hard. Specifically, writing well is hard.
So here's your chance to show me what you've got, literature community. For my part, every entry will be read and critiqued, so long as it's within the guidelines of the contest. And I'm a stickler about the rules. Believe you me, I'm LOOKING for a reason to shoot you down.
Don't give it to me.
The Rules
Read 'em carefully.
*Deadline: Feb 15, 2008
*Genre: Sci-fi / Fantasy
*Medium: Prose
*Max Words: 10,000 (or thereabouts)
*Language: English
*Submission: A link should be noted to my account. I'll note you back with a reply, informing you that it's been received. The submitted link must go to an account / deviation on DA.
*Date: Some people are sticklers about when your piece was written. Honestly, I don't care. I want your best work. You are, however, challenged and encouraged to write new and original fiction for this contest. I find that newer pieces are often better written than older works.
